Introduction to Indie Game Development
What is Indie Game Development?
Indie game development refers to the process of creating video games by individuals or small teams without the financial backing of large publishers. This approach allows for greater creative freedom and innovation. Many indie developers operate on limited budgets, often relying on personal savings or crowdfunding to finance their projects. It’s fascinating how passion drives these creators. They can produce unique experiences that challenge mainstream gaming norms.
The indie scene has gained traction due to the accessibility of development tools and platforms. Developers can now utilize software like Unity or Unreal Engine, which significantly lowers entry barriers. This democratization of game development is revolutionary. It empowers creators to bring their visions to life without substantial upfront investment.
Moreover, successful indie games often achieve remarkable financial returns relative to their development costs. Titles like “Stardew Valley” and “Hollow Knight” have generated millions, showcasing the potential for profitability. This is a testament to the viability of indie projects. The financial landscape for indie games is evolving, making it an attractive option for aspiring developers. The future looks promising for those willing to take the leap.
The Rise of Indie Games
The rise of indie games has transformed the gaming landscape significantly. Developers are now able to create and distribute their games independently, often bypassing traditional publishing routes. This shift has led to a surge in creativity and innovation. Many players appreciate unique gaming experiences.
Financially, indie games often operate on modest budgets, which can yield impressive returns. Successful titles can achieve high profit margins relative to their development costs. This is a remarkable opportunity for developers. Crowdfunding platforms have also played a crucial role in this evolution. They provide essential capital for aspiring creators.
As a result, the indie game market has expanded, attracting diverse talent and ideas. He recognizes the potential for growth in this sector. The accessibility of development tools has further fueled this trend. It allows developers to focus on creativity rather than financial constraints. The future of gaming is increasingly shaped by these independent voices.
Importance of Indie Developers in the Gaming Industry
Indie developers play a crucial role in the gaming industry by introducing innovative concepts and diverse narratives. Their unique perspectives often challenge conventional gaming norms. This diversity enriches the overall gaming experience. Furthermore, indie games frequently explore themes that larger studios may overlook. He understands the value of these fresh ideas.
Additionally, indie developers contribute to the financial ecosystem of the gaming market. By operating on lower budgets, they can achieve significant profit margins. This financial model allows for experimentation without the pressure of high stakes. Many successful indie titles have demonstrated that profitability is attainable. Their success stories inspire others in the industry.
Moreover, indie developers foster community engagement through direct interaction with players. They often rely on feedback to refine their games, creating a more personalized experience. This approach builds loyalty among players. He believes that this connection is vital for long-term success. Ultimately, indie developers are essential for driving innovation and maintaining a dynamic gaming landscape.
Challenges Faced by Aspiring Indie Developers
Funding and Financial Constraints
Aspiring indie developers often encounter significant funding and financial constraints that can hinder their projects. Securing initial capital is frequently a major challenge. Many rely on personal savings or small loans to get started. This can create financial stress. Additionally, the lack of a stable income during development can lead to uncertainty. He understands the risks involved.
Moreover, traditional funding sources, such as venture capital, may be less accessible to indie developers. Investors typically prefer established studios with proven track records. This creates a barrier for newcomers. Crowdfunding has emerged as a viable alternative, yet it requires effective marketing strategies. A successful campaign demands substantial effort and planning.
Furthermore, managing a limited budget necessitates careful financial planning. Developers must prioritize spending on essential resources, such as software and talent. This often leads to compromises in other areas, such as marketing and distribution. He recognizes the importance of strategic allocation. Ultimately, navigating these financial challenges is crucial for the sustainability of indie projects.
Technical Skills and Knowledge Gaps
Aspiring indie developers often face significant technical skills and knowledge gaps that can impede their progress. Many lack formal training in programming or game design, which are critical for successful development. This deficiency can lead to reliance on external resources, increasing project costs. He recognizes that self-education is essential.
Furthermore, the rapid evolution of technology presents additional challenges. Developers must stay updated with the latest tools and programming languages. This constant learning curve can be overwhelming. Many struggle to balance skill acquisition with project deadlines. He believes that time management is crucial in this context.
Additionally, collaboration with other professionals can be difficult due to limited nefworks. Developers may find it challenging to connect with artists, sound designers, or marketing experts. This lack of collaboration can hinder the overall quality of the game. He understands that building a strong team is vital for success. Ultimately, addressing these technical gaps is essential for aspiring developers to thrive in a competitive market place.
Market Competition and Visibility
Aspiring indie developers often struggle with market competition and visibility in a saturated industry. The sheer volume of games released each year makes it challenging for new titles to stand out. He understands that differentiation is crucial for success. Additionally, many developers lack the marketing expertise necessary to promote their games effectively. This can lead to missed opportunities for audience engagement.
Moreover, the reliance on digital distribution platforms can complicate visibility. While these platforms provide access to a global audience, they also host countless competing titles. This creates a crowded marketplace where visibility is hard to achieve. He recognizes that strategic marketing is essential.
Furthermore, building a brand identity is often overlooked by indie developers. Without a strong brand, it becomes difficult to cultivate a loyal player base. He believes that branding is a long-term investment. Ultimately, navigating market competition requires a combination of creativity, strategic planning, and effective marketing to ensure that indie games gain the attention they deserve.
Kickstarter and Crowdfunding Platforms
How Kickstarter Works for Game Developers
Kickstarter serves as a vital platform for game developers seeking fknding through crowdfunding. By presenting their projects to potential backers, developers can secure the necessary capital to bring their ideas to fruition. He recognizes that a compelling pitch is essential for attracting support. The platform allows creators to set funding goals and deadlines, creating a sense of urgency. This can motivate potential backers to contribute.
Moreover, developers often offer tiered rewards to incentivize contributions. These rewards can range from digital copies of the game to exclusive merchandise. This strategy not only encourages higher pledges but also fosters a sense of community among backers. He believes that engaging with supporters is crucial for long-term success.
Additionally, Kickstarter provides valuable feedback during the campaign. Developers can gauge interest and adjust their strategies accordingly. This real-time data can inform future marketing efforts. He understands that adaptability is key in a competitive environment. Ultimately, Kickstarter empowers indie developers to transform their visions into reality while building a dedicated audience.
Success Stories of Indie Games on Kickstarter
Numerous indie games have achieved remarkable success on Kickstarter, demonstrating the platform’s potential for funding innovative projects. For instance, “Shovel Knight” raised over $300,000, far exceeding its initial goal. He notes that this success was driven by a strong community and effective marketing strategies. The developers engaged backers through regular updates and transparent communication. This approach fostered trust and loyalty among supporters.
Another notable example is “Pillars of Eternity,” which garnered more than $4 million in funding. This project appealed to fans of classic role-playing games, showcasing the power of niche markets. He understands that identifying a target audience is crucial for success. The developers utilized stretch goals to enhance the game further, incentivizing additional contributions. This strategy effectively maintained momentum throughout the campaign.
Additionally, “Frostpunk” raised significant funds by emphasizing its unique gameplay mechanics and emotional storytelling. The developers created a compelling narrative that resonated with potential backers. He believes that storytelling is a powerful tool in crowdfunding. These success stories illustrate how indie developers can leverage Kickstarter to transform their creative visions into successful products while building a dedicated fan base.
Tips for Running a Successful Crowdfunding Campaign
Running a successful crowdfunding campaign requires careful planning and execution. First, he emphasizes the importance of setting a realistic funding goal. This goal should reflect the actual costs of development. A well-defined budget is essential. Additionally, creating a compelling project page is crucial. This page should include engaging visuals and a clear description of the project. Strong visuals attract attention.
Next, he suggests offering attractive rewards for backers. A tiered reward system can incentivize higher contributions. For example:
This structure encourages backers to contribute more. Furthermore, maintaining regular communication with backers is vital. He believes that updates foster a sense of community. Regularly sharing progress builds trust and keeps supporters engaged.
Finally, leveraging social media can significantly enhance visibility. He notes that sharing updates across platforms can attract new backers. Utilizing targeted advertising can also reach specific audiences. These strategies collectively increase the likelihood of a successful campaign.
Building a Supportive Community
Networking with Other Developers
Networking with other developers is essential for building a supportive community in the indie game industry. Collaborating with peers can lead to valuable partnerships and shared resources. He understands that these connections can enhance project quality. Engaging in forums and attending industry events are effective ways to meet fellow developers. This interaction fosters knowledge exchange and collaboration.
Additionally, joining online communities can provide ongoing support. Platforms such as Discord and Reddit offer spaces for discussion and feedback. He notes that these communities often share insights on funding, marketing, and technical challenges. Participating in game jams is another excellent opportunity for networking. These events encourage teamwork and creativity under time constraints.
Moreover, establishing a mentorship relationship can be beneficial. Learning from experienced developers can accelerate growth and skill acquisition. He believes that mentorship is invaluable. To facilitate networking, developers should consider the following strategies:
These actions can significantly expand a developer’s network. Ultimately, a strong community can provide encouragement and resources necessary for success.
Engaging with Players and Fans
Engaging with players and fans is crucial for building a supportive community around indie games. Developers who actively communicate with their audience can foster loyalty and enthusiasm. He recognizes that this engagement can lead to valuable feedback. Regular updates on development progress keep players informed and invested. This transparency builds trust over time.
Moreover, utilizing social media platforms allows developers to reach a broader audience. He notes that platforms like Twitter and Instagram are effective for sharing content and interacting with fans. Hosting Q&A sessions or live streams can further enhance this connection. These interactions create a sense of belonging among players.
Additionally, developers should consider creating forums or Discord servers for direct communication. This space allows fans to share their thoughts and experiences. He believes that community-driven discussions can provide insights into player preferences. Offering exclusive content or early access to loyal fans can also strengthen relationships.
To effectively engage with players, developers can implement the following strategies:
These actions can significantly enhance player engagement and community support.
Utilizing Social Media and Online Platforms
Utilizing social media and online platforms is essential for building a supportive community around indie games. Developers can leverage these tools to connect straight with their audience. He understands that consistent engagement fosters loyalty and enthusiasm. By sharing updates, behind-the-scenes content, and personal stories, developers can create a relatable brand image. This approach humanizes the development process.
Moreover, platforms like Twitter, Instagram, and Facebook allow for real-time interaction. He notes that responding to comments and messages promptly can enhance community relations. Hosting live streams or Q&A sessions can also deepen connections. These events provide opportunities for fans to engage directly with developers.
Additionally, creating dedicated spaces such as Discord servers can facilitate ongoing discussions. This environment encourages players to share feedback and ideas. He believes that community-driven input can significantly improve game development. To maximize impact, developers should consider the following strategies:
These actions can effectively strengthen community ties and enhance player engagement.